Como Começar com SQL e Bancos de Dados

Introdução

Se você está interessado em começar sua jornada no mundo dos bancos de dados e do SQL (Structured Query Language), você está no lugar certo. Este artigo vai guiá-lo através dos passos iniciais para aprender SQL e como gerenciar dados de forma eficiente.

O que é SQL?

SQL é a linguagem padrão utilizada para gerenciar e manipular bancos de dados relacionais. Com ela, você pode realizar operações como:

  • Criar estruturas de banco de dados.
  • Ler dados existentes.
  • Atualizar informações.
  • Excluir registros indesejados.

Por que aprender SQL?

Aprender SQL é uma habilidade valiosa, pois:

  • É amplamente utilizado no mercado de trabalho.
  • Facilita a análise de dados.
  • Melhora a tomada de decisões baseada em dados.
  • É uma porta de entrada para aprender sobre bancos de dados e Big Data.

Passo 1: Entender os conceitos básicos de bancos de dados

Antes de começar a escrever consultas SQL, é importante entender alguns conceitos fundamentais:

  • Tabelas: Estruturas que armazenam dados em linhas e colunas.
  • Registros: Cada linha de uma tabela, representando um item de dados.
  • Campos: Cada coluna de uma tabela, representando um atributo do registro.

Passo 2: Escolher um sistema de gerenciamento de banco de dados (SGBD)

Existem vários SGBDs disponíveis, incluindo:

  • MySQL
  • PostgreSQL
  • SQLite
  • Microsoft SQL Server

Escolha um que atenda suas necessidades e comece a instalar.

Passo 3: Praticar comandos SQL

Após entender os conceitos e escolher um SGBD, é hora de praticar. Alguns comandos SQL básicos incluem:

  • SELECT: Para buscar dados.
  • INSERT: Para adicionar novos registros.
  • UPDATE: Para modificar registros existentes.
  • DELETE: Para remover registros.

Exemplo de um comando SQL:

SELECT * FROM Clientes; – Este comando busca todos os registros da tabela Clientes.

Passo 4: Explorar recursos avançados

Depois de dominar os comandos básicos, comece a explorar recursos mais avançados, como:

  • Joins: Para combinar dados de várias tabelas.
  • Subconsultas: Consultas dentro de outras consultas.
  • Funções agregadas: Para realizar cálculos em conjuntos de dados.

Passo 5: Usar ferramentas e recursos online

Existem várias plataformas onde você pode praticar SQL online e aprender mais:

  • Codecademy
  • Kaggle
  • LeetCode

Conclusão

Aprender SQL e trabalhar com bancos de dados pode abrir muitas portas na sua carreira. Siga estes passos e você estará no caminho certo para se tornar um especialista em gerenciamento de dados. Não se esqueça de praticar regularmente e explorar novos conceitos!



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*